Default No key start

installed new Nss switch still no start,but at least have backup lights now. Was able to start it with screwdriver on starter, but it will not start with the key. Does this narrow it down to ignition switch or are there other things it can be.

Sorry,98 Cherokee,4.0, auto, new Nss as mentioned but still no key start. I turn the key with test light on ignition wire at starter and light does not come on. It will start with screwdriver on starter and I have backup lights now. But still no key start. Dash lights come on and fuel pump runs but no starter turning. Thanks again.

It sounds like the vehicle would not start before you replaced the NSS? What symptoms were you having that required replacement of the NSS? Make sure you properly adjust the NSS. http://www.cherokee-jeep.com/1-2swremov.htm Second. Find your output wire on the ignition switch and test it as you turn the key.
